Local Water Problems in Baileyville

The water in Baileyville is sourced primarily from groundwater wells, which can contain elevated levels of minerals such as calcium and magnesium, leading to hard water. Hard water causes scale buildup in pipes and water-using appliances, reducing their efficiency and lifespan. Additionally, iron and sediment can discolor water and create unpleasant tastes or odors.

The Role of the NXT2 Head in Water Treatment

The NXT2 head is a critical component in many water softeners and filtration systems designed to address these local water issues. It controls the regeneration cycle that refreshes the resin beads inside the softener tank, which remove hardness minerals from the water. Over time, the NXT2 head can wear out or malfunction, leading to inefficient water treatment and persistent water quality problems.
